Dr. Megan Ruth is a dedicated family physician with a full scope family practice and a special interest in women’s health. Dr. Ruth takes a patient-centred approach to care and loves to empower patients to lead healthy lifestyles and be active participants in their health. She is committed to providing evidenced-based, compassionate care throughout her patients’ lifespans. Her specialized focus in women’s health includes polycystic ovarian syndrome, infertility, prenatal care, vulvovaginal concerns, menorrhagia and contraception. Dr. Ruth received her training in medicine at the University of Calgary and completed her family medicine residency at the University of Alberta, where she also obtained a PhD in nutritional immunology. She has an academic appointment in the Department of Medicine at the University of Alberta and actively involved in training medical students and resident physicians.
